So earlier (out of complete boredom) I did some research and I took a look at all the Bachmann products listed in the 2020 catalog for HO and decided to look up what’s been released in the newer packaging with the CG Thomas promo. In the process of this I made a list of everything that hasn’t been released in the new packaging yet so far, and when I finished the list completely fascinated me. So, I figured I would share my findings on here so far. If anyone has seen these in the newer packaging feel free to share that as well. The list of what’s not in the newer packaging yet is as follows:
Missing HO rolling stock:
Green mail car
Cream tanker
Raspberry syrup tanker
Cargo car
Fuel tank (that one is coming to the UK range so I expect new packaging for that one really soon)
Missing narrow gauge stock:
Slate wagon
Slate wagon 101
Slate wagon 164
Open wagon
Blue van
Red van
Missing accessories:
Terence
Farmer McColl
Switch tower
Tidmouth expansion pack
Water tower
Square water tower
Windmill
Lighthouse
All resin buildings
The number of accessories that have been released in the newer packaging so far is a number I can show with one hand: Bertie, Harold, Cranky, Jeremy and the conductor figure (yes the conductor figure has been released in the newer packaging sooner than Sir Topham Hatt).
Either way I hope this list helps give people an idea of which products are still holding the test of time. The normal coal wagon with load is still being made and same with the red open wagon which really surprised me. As I said earlier there are some I kind of expect to see in the newer packaging soon like the sound Thomas, the fuel and oil tankers, and Sir Topham Hatt, but at the same time I could see a good number of these being discontinued at some point in the future like the cargo car and the cream and raspberry syrup tankers.
